将docker工人的图像生成名称传递给docker-composer中的另一个容器
我喜欢这个事实,即图像名称是由docker-compose
处理的,我不想使用container_name
来指定一个固定的。 但同时我需要将生成的名称传递给同级映像的容器(基于docker的映像!),以便兄弟容器可以让主机根据最近命名的映像创build一个容器! 这有任何意义吗?
澄清
我正在尝试configuration一个RabbitMQ的docker实例。 它有两个步骤。 首先安装一个插件,一旦安装插件,我需要添加一个交换的基础上。 重要的部分是这些步骤需要按顺序运行而不是并行(交换需要插件)。 通过我的另一个问题 ,我试图以某种方式findRabbitMQ的容器名称,并发送一个docker exec -it
命令给它。 一旦这个命令返回,我需要运行一个新的Python图像实例来运行rabbitmqadmin
脚本,在RabbitMQ中创build一个交换。
我知道这听起来很复杂,但这是我能find的configurationRabbitMQ的唯一方法,而不需要自己制作图像。
- 如何让docker应用程序发送日志到openshift的内置日志聚合器?
- 将自定义设置添加到boot2dockerconfiguration文件中
- 无法在Ubuntu中访问Docker的暴露端口
- Docker:什么是保护私人registry最简单的方法?
- 在Jenkins的Docker容器中使用证书
- 清理Docker / var / lib / docker / devicemapper
- 如何使用Docker Remote API使用Dockerfile构build图像
- 在Docker工具箱中,没有使用docker-compose进行安装的卷
- 在jenkinsdocker的声纳运动员configuration